Squid config with Facebook or any http/1.1 website
Recently Facebook start using the Hypertext Transfer Protocol HTTP/1.1, so most of the squid proxy out there might having problem when accessing facebook.com web pages, client web browser will mostly giving out blank pages.
On squid 2.7, add this line to your squid.conf file to enable the HTTP/1.1 Protocol (still on experimental but working) :-
server_http11 on
Then run squid -k reconfigure to refresh squid using the new config and clear the facebook cookies on client web browser.
For squid 3.0, as far as I know there is no http/1.1 support for it, however squid 3.1 have this natively support, but still under development for full http/1.1 compliance.
